    The most reactive metals, such as sodium, will react with cold water to produce hydrogen and the metal hydroxide: 2 Na (s) + 2 H 2 O (l) →2 NaOH (aq) + H 2 (g) Metals in the middle of the reactivity series, such as iron , will react with acids such as sulfuric acid (but not water at normal temperatures) to give hydrogen and a metal salt ...

    From left to right in the periodic table, the nonmetals can be divided into the reactive nonmetals and the noble gases. The reactive nonmetals near the metalloids show some incipient metallic character, such as the metallic appearance of graphite, black phosphorus, selenium and iodine. The noble gases are almost completely inert.

    In chemistry, a polyselenide usually refers to anions of the formula (Se n) 2-, where Se is the atomic symbol for the element selenium. Many main group and transition metals form complexes with polyselenide anions. [1]

    Selenium is found in metal sulfide ores, where it substitutes for sulfur. Commercially, selenium is produced as a byproduct in the refining of these ores. Minerals that are pure selenide or selenate compounds are rare. The chief commercial uses for selenium today are glassmaking and pigments. Selenium is a semiconductor and is used in photocells.

    Selenium is produced by roasting the coinage metal selenides X 2 Se (X = Cu, Ag, Au) with soda ash to give the selenite: X 2 Se + O 2 + Na 2 CO 3 → Na 2 SeO 3 + 2 X + CO 2; the selenide is neutralized by sulfuric acid H 2 SO 4 to give selenous acid H 2 SeO 3; this is reduced by bubbling with SO 2 to yield elemental selenium.
